HP Envy 110 Review: Will Other AIOs Truly Be Envious?
Good text quality Cute design ePrint w/ web apps...Paper capacity Average photo quality HP photo software...The Envy 110 uses a dye-based HP 60 tri-color cartridge and a pigment-based HP 60 black ink cartridge...While ePrint allows users to print from any device to an HP printer using a unique email address, AirPrint is strictly for Apple customers using an iPad, iPad2, iPhone or iPod Touch with iOS 4.2 or later...Get a hands-on first look at the...

HP Envy 110 review - Printer - Trusted Reviews
The Envy 110, reviewed here, is an update of that machine, which has moved further towards the ‘print from anything’ ideal...The panel supports gestures and gives good access to the machine’s functions and to downloadable apps...Under the control panel is an 80-sheet paper tray, which is a low capacity for any all-in-one...The Envy 110 supports ePrint for remote printing (which worked fine with our Samsung Galaxy Mini) and AirPrint for local, driverless print from Apple devices...
